How a Tailor-Made Trip Works

Tell us what you want

Share your dates, group size, and priorities through Plan My Trip — no fixed package to choose from first.

We propose an itinerary & quote

A local team member builds a day-by-day plan and a price quoted for your specific trip, not a published rate.

Confirm & travel

Once confirmed, you travel with your own naturalist guide and boat for the full itinerary.

Frequently Asked Questions

 

How is pricing determined for a private trip?

Every private itinerary is quoted individually based on islands visited, trip length, group size, and boat or accommodation style — there’s no fixed published rate.

 

Is a private trip much more expensive than a package or day tour?

It costs more than a shared day tour or package since you’re not sharing a guide or boat, but the difference varies a great deal by group size and itinerary — ask for a quote to compare against your other options.

 

Who guides private trips?

The same local naturalist guide team behind Nauti’s day tours and packages — not a third-party luxury broker.
